Output 31d0a5865efa1b87409afae109c4445ba306173a2e32d0ff3f6867bac275a41f:1

value
209318600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862086e0c290d98861850b976afb1ddaa48c10a3 OP_EQUAL
address
3DvDSFmLFq561CVz3qF9wmWqk6wU7nkpV9
transaction
31d0a5865efa1b87409afae109c4445ba306173a2e32d0ff3f6867bac275a41f
spent
true